Publisher's Synopsis
Totally updated with a new introduction and fresh insights on social media
The Internet and social media have transformed the way companies communicate with consumers. The New Rules of Marketing and PR shows you how to leverage the potential of Web–based communication to build a personal link with your market. Forget old advertising tactics that don′t work online. Adopt the new rules and start a profitable relationship with your buyers and those who influence them.
